No traffic gravel bike trails around Turnhout offer a diverse landscape for cycling enthusiasts. The region, located in the Belgian province of Antwerp, is characterized by extensive trail networks, including authentic Kempen gravel paths. Its terrain is generally flat, featuring wide forest and field trails, alongside unique natural features such as the Kapucienenberg Land Dunes and several nature reserves like Lovenhoek and Turnhouts Vennengebied. This stone indicates the border between the municipalities of Hoogstraten, Baarle-Hertog and Merksplas.

A visit to the Merkske Valley is worthwhile all year round. Walking along a naturally meandering river in combination with the great variety in the landscape and the absolute tranquility leave a lasting impression. From the Merkske Valley Visitor Centre you can undertake various walks. In the visitor centre you can obtain a free walking brochure and additional information. Certain parts of the area are difficult or inaccessible during long periods of rain.

Turnhout offers a wide selection of traffic-free gravel bike trails, with over 400 routes available. These range from easy to difficult, ensuring there's something for every skill level.
The terrain around Turnhout is generally flat, making for fast-paced gravel riding. However, you'll encounter characteristic Kempen gravel paths, which can include challenging loose, sandy sectors. The region features diverse landscapes, from extensive forests to unique land dunes and wet stream valleys.
Yes, many of the traffic-free routes are suitable for families. The generally flat terrain makes for enjoyable rides. Look for routes marked as 'easy' or 'moderate' for a more relaxed experience. The extensive network of paths through nature reserves often provides safe and scenic options away from roads.
Many nature areas and trails around Turnhout are dog-friendly, though regulations can vary. It's always best to check local signage in specific reserves like the Turnhouts Vennengebied or Lovenhoek Nature Reserve. Generally, dogs should be kept on a leash to protect wildlife.
You can explore several beautiful natural attractions. The Zwart Water nature reserve, with its unique fen and dark water, is a highlight. You might also encounter the impressive Kapucienenberg Land Dunes, offering sandy hills and extensive forests. The Belse Heide Nature Reserve is another beautiful spot for nature lovers.
Yes, many of the gravel routes around Turnhout are designed as loops, perfect for starting and ending at the same point. For example, the Merksplas Colony and Turnhout Fens Loop offers a scenic circular ride through diverse landscapes.
The Kempen region is enjoyable for gravel biking thro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ery. Summer can be warm but is also great for exploring. Winter rides are possible, but some sandy sections might become muddier after rain.
Parking is generally available near the entrances to many nature reserves and trailheads. For instance, you can often find parking facilities when accessing areas like the Turnhouts Vennengebied. Specific parking information is usually provided on individual route descriptions on komoot.
Generally, no special permits are required for gravel biking on public paths and designated routes in the Turnhout region. However, always respect local regulations, especially within protected nature reserves, and stick to marked trails.
